Open the catalog to page 4Model 8625 1 Safety instructions In this manual the following symbols warn about risks. 1.1 Symbols in this manual The following signal words are used in the operation manual according to the specified hazard classification. DANGER DANGER indicates a hazard with a high level of risk which, if not avoided, will result in death or serious injury. WARNING indicates a hazard with a medium level of risk which, if not avoided, could result in death or serious injury. CAUTION indicates a hazard with a low level or risk which, if not avoided, could result in minor or moderate injury. Property damage...

Open the catalog to page 7IMPORTANT: Read the operation manual carefully before using the equipment, and keep for future reference. The torque sensor model 8625 measures static and dynamic torques. This measured quantity is suitable for open-loop and closed-loop control functions. The respective upper range value is shown on the type plate. Both the low mass of the torque sensor model 8625 and its high torsional rigidity are an advantage when measuring dynamic torques. Open the catalog to page 11Device concept and general information The figures given for the full dimensions, mass and power depend on the version of the torque sensor model 8625. Please refer to the data sheet for specific figures. Test side The test side is that end of the shaft at which you apply the torque being measured to the torque sensor model 8625. This end normally has the smallest moment of inertia. Open the catalog to page 12Mechanical design The torque sensor model 8625 does not contain any rotating parts. The shaft is joined directly to the housing at the attachment end. Strain gauges are mounted on the shaft, which acts as the torsion bar in the torque sensor model 8625. The torque is applied to the shaft end labelled "TEST SIDE". The housing provides protection for the sensitive electronic instrumentation and contains the cable/plug connection. The housing is also used as the means of attaching the torque sensor model 8625.
